76 Himachal Pradesh Officials Conclude Anti-Drug Awareness Exposure Visit to Kullu

A significant initiative to combat drug abuse in Himachal Pradesh has seen 76 officials complete an anti-drug awareness exposure visit to the Kullu district. This program, aimed at enhancing the state's efforts against narcotics, provided participants with firsthand insights into the challenges and strategies related to drug prevention and rehabilitation.

Objectives and Focus of the Visit

The exposure visit was designed to equip officials with practical knowledge and experiences to better address drug-related issues in their respective areas. Key objectives included:

  • Understanding the local drug scenario and its impact on communities in Kullu.
  • Learning about effective anti-drug awareness campaigns and rehabilitation programs.
  • Engaging with stakeholders, including law enforcement and community leaders, to foster collaboration.

Highlights of the Program

During the visit, officials participated in various activities, such as interactive sessions with experts, field visits to affected areas, and workshops on drug abuse prevention. The program emphasized the importance of community involvement and proactive measures to curb the spread of narcotics.

Key outcomes from the visit include:

  1. Enhanced awareness among officials about the nuances of drug abuse in Himachal Pradesh.
  2. Development of actionable strategies to implement anti-drug initiatives at the grassroots level.
  3. Strengthened coordination between different departments to tackle drug-related challenges effectively.

Impact on Himachal Pradesh's Anti-Drug Efforts

This exposure visit is part of a broader state initiative to intensify the fight against drug abuse. By training officials through such programs, Himachal Pradesh aims to build a more resilient and informed workforce capable of driving change. The insights gained in Kullu are expected to inform policy decisions and community outreach efforts across the state.

The completion of this visit marks a step forward in Himachal Pradesh's commitment to creating a drug-free environment, leveraging education and awareness as key tools in this ongoing battle.
